Symptom:

P0498-NVLD CANISTER VENT VALVE SOLENOID CIRCUIT LOW

When Monitored and Set Condition:

P0498-NVLD CANISTER VENT VALVE SOLENOID CIRCUIT LOW

When Monitored:

Engine Running.

Set Condition:

The PCM detects a short in the NVLD Canister vent solenoid circuits. One

trip Fault.

POSSIBLE CAUSES

GOOD TRIP EQUAL TO ZERO

NVLD SOLENOID

(K106) NVLD SOLENOID CONTROL CIRCUIT SHORT TO GROUND

PCM

TEST

ACTION

APPLICABILITY

1

Ignition on, engine not running.
With the DRBIII

t, read DTCs and record the related Freeze Frame data.

Is the Good Trip Counter displayed and equal to zero?

All

Yes

Go To 2

No

→ Refer to the INTERMITTENT CONDITION symptom in the

Driveability category.
Perform POWERTRAIN VERIFICATION TEST VER - 5.

2

Turn the ignition off.
Disconnect the NVLD electrical harness connector.
Measure the resistance of the NVLD Solenoid coil.
Is the resistance between 7.5 to 8.5 ohms?

All

Yes

Go To 3

No

→ Replace the NVLD Assembly.

Perform POWERTRAIN VERIFICATION TEST VER - 5.

3

Turn the ignition off.
Disconnect the NVLD electrical harness connector.
Disconnect the PCM harness connector.
Measure the resistance between ground and the (K106) NVLD Sol Control circuit at
the NVLD electrical harness connector.
Is the resistance below 5.0 ohms?

All

Yes

→ Repair the short to ground in the (K106) NVLD Solenoid Control

circuit.
Perform POWERTRAIN VERIFICATION TEST VER - 5.

No

→ NOTE: Before continuing, check the PCM harness connector

terminals for corrosion, damage or terminal push out. Repair as
necessary. Replace and program the Powertrain Control Module
in accordance with the Service Information.
Perform POWERTRAIN VERIFICATION TEST VER - 5.

Symptom:

P0499-NVLD CANISTER VENT VALVE SOLENOID CIRCUIT HIGH

When Monitored and Set Condition:

P0499-NVLD CANISTER VENT VALVE SOLENOID CIRCUIT HIGH

When Monitored:

Engine Running.

Set Condition:

The PCM detects an open in the NVLD Canister vent solenoid circuits.

One trip Fault.

POSSIBLE CAUSES

GOOD TRIP EQUAL TO ZERO

NVLD SOLENOID

(K106) NVLD SOL CONTROL CIRCUIT SHORT TO BATTERY VOLTAGE

(K106) NVLD SOL CONTROL CIRCUIT OPEN

(Z1) GROUND CIRCUIT OPEN

PCM

TEST

ACTION

APPLICABILITY

1

Ignition on, engine not running.
With the DRBIII

t, read DTCs and record the related Freeze Frame data.

Is the Good Trip Counter displayed and equal to zero?

All

Yes

Go To 2

No

→ Refer to the INTERMITTENT CONDITION symptom in the

Driveability category.
Perform POWERTRAIN VERIFICATION TEST VER - 5.

2

Turn the ignition off.
Disconnect the NVLD Assembly harness connector.
Measure the resistance of the NVLD Solenoid coil.
Is the resistance between 7.5 to 8.5 ohms?

All

Yes

Go To 3

No

→ Replace the NVLD Assembly.

Perform POWERTRAIN VERIFICATION TEST VER - 5.
